James Farrell Thomas

September 8, 1943 — March 14, 2013

James Farrell Thomas was born on September 8, 1943 in Knoxville, Tennessee. He gave up his spirit on March 14, 2013 at the age of 69. Jim came to Texas in 1974 to work for Sabine Towing and Transportation in Port Arthur. He retired from Sabine in 1998. Jim was an avid outdoorsman who enjoyed fishing and hunting all of his life. He was a member of St. Henry's Catholic Church. He loved and was loved by many.

He was preceded in death by father Milton Thomas and sister Ann Fox of Knoxville, Tennessee. Survivors include his mother Zora Thomas and sister Maria Beth Porter of Springfield, Tennessee; his loving wife of 49 years Margie Thomas of Orange, son Michael Thomas and wife Tamara Thomas of Orangefield, daughter Jennifer Kramer of Orange, son Christopher Thomas and wife Melissa Thomas of Bridge City; grandchildren Renee Wood, Anthony Canton, Sidney Thomas, Corbin Green, Camille Thomas, great grandson James, and other family members and friends.
